Palac Wojanow
50.876489, 15.814279The 3-star Palac Wojanow hotel, located only 650 metres from Fundacja Rozwoju Krajobrazu Kulturowego Dominium Lomnica Museum, features a sauna, facials, and a picnic area. Offering the perfect place for heritage tourism, Dabrowica Palace is around 10 minutes by car from this luxurious resort, which stands in the western part of Wojanow and includes an indoor swimming pool.
Location
Castle Ruins Sokolik is approximately 10 minutes' drive from the property, and Palac w Lomnicy is within close distance of it. Guests can visit places of worship such as Basilica of SS Erasmus and Pancras, situated a 15-minute ride from the hotel. The accommodation is around 10 minutes by car from Krzyzna Gora Mountain.
Lomnica Szkola bus stop is also a short distance from Palac Wojanow hotel.
Rooms
Equipped with a safe, some of the 39 rooms feature a stone fireplace and a carpeted floor along with a sofa and a work desk. Guests can make use of a coffeemaker, and relax with complimentary wireless internet and a flat-screen TV with satellite channels. Offering a hot tub and a rain shower, the bathrooms are also fitted with dressing gowns.
Eat & Drink
Breakfast is provided in the restaurant.
Leisure & Business
This Wojanow hotel includes a sundeck and an indoor swimming pool available for an additional charge. The Palac Wojanow spoils guests with steam baths, a Turkish steam room, and a plunge pool. Keeping fit at the property is convenient thanks to a fitness studio that offers fitness classes.
